In this tutorial, you edit your hosts file to add a hostname to an IP address. This allows you to record a video with no IP address showing and no one is able to look it up, unless they have your hosts file.

In windows, the hosts file is located

%systemroot%\system32\drivers\etc\hosts

Add an IP address like this

127.0.0.2<TAB>coolserver

. Be sure to actually use the tab character, do not simply type <TAB>.

Replace 127.0.0.2 with the numeric IP address of your server.

Replace coolserver with any name you want; no spaces.
